Compared to lower-grade filters, G3 filters offer more consistent dust retention, helping ventilation systems operate more cleanly and predictably. They are commonly selected as a baseline filtration level where system stability and downstream protection are required.
G3 filters play an important role in maintaining cleaner internal airflow paths and reducing the load on higher-efficiency filters.
G3 air filters are widely used in applications where ventilation systems require reliable pre-filtration without introducing excessive airflow resistance.
Common applications include:
Commercial HVAC systems
Industrial air handling units
Make-up air units and supply air systems
Pre-filtration before F-class filters
Manufacturing and warehouse ventilation
In these environments, G3 filters help control general dust levels and support consistent system performance over time.
G3 filters are engineered to support stable airflow while providing dependable dust control under continuous operating conditions.
Key performance characteristics include:
Reliable dust arrestance for general ventilation
Balanced pressure drop suitable for HVAC systems
Consistent airflow throughout service life
Reduced contamination of ducts and equipment
Improved protection for downstream filters
These characteristics make G3 filters a common choice for systems that require dependable pre-filtration as part of a multi-stage filtration strategy.
A G3 air filter is typically used as a general pre-filter. Its role is to capture coarse dust and airborne debris before air reaches more sensitive system components or higher-efficiency filters.
G3 filters provide more consistent dust capture than G2 filters and are better suited for long-term operation in commercial HVAC systems where overall system cleanliness is important.
Yes. G3 filters are commonly installed upstream of F-class filters to reduce dust loading and extend the service life of finer filtration stages.
Yes. G3 filters are designed for continuous ventilation operation and are widely used in systems that run for extended periods without frequent shutdowns.
